The name Jiasheng (嘉胜) combines 'Jia' (嘉), meaning 'excellent,' 'auspicious,' or 'praiseworthy,' with 'Sheng' (胜), meaning 'victory' or 'success.' Rooted in Chinese linguistic tradition, the name conveys hopes for outstanding achievement and prosperity. Historically, such names have been given to boys to inspire greatness and honor within family and community.

Cultural Significance of Jiasheng

In Chinese culture, names are deeply symbolic, often reflecting virtues and aspirations. Jiasheng embodies the desire for excellence and success, traits highly prized in Confucian tradition. The components 'Jia' and 'Sheng' are common in classical texts and poetry, symbolizing praise and triumph. Such names are often chosen to invoke good fortune and honor family heritage.
